How safe is Ellesborough?
Ellesborough has a very low crime rate of 44.5 crimes per 1,000 people, making it one of the safest areas.
What are the best schools in Ellesborough?
Ellesborough has 6 schools nearby. The top-rated Ofsted Outstanding school is Great Kimble Church of England School. Other well-regarded schools rated Good by Ofsted include Stoke Mandeville Combined School and John Colet School.
What are the demographics of Ellesborough?
The majority of residents in Ellesborough identify as White (British) (91%). Most residents were born in the United Kingdom (92%). The most common religion is Christian (57%).
